Overview of Director Of Customer Success

The Director of Customer Success is a pivotal role within a company, responsible for ensuring that customers achieve their desired outcomes while using the company's products or services. This role involves overseeing a team of customer success managers, developing strategies to enhance customer satisfaction and retention, and fostering strong relationships with key clients. The Director of Customer Success must possess strong leadership and communication skills, as well as a deep understanding of the company's products and services. They must be able to anticipate customer needs and proactively address any issues that may arise. This role is critical to the long-term success of the company, as satisfied customers are more likely to renew their contracts and recommend the company to others.

The Director of Customer Success is also responsible for analyzing customer data and feedback to identify trends and areas for improvement. They must work closely with other departments, such as sales, marketing, and product development, to ensure that the company is meeting customer needs and delivering value. This role requires a strategic mindset, as well as the ability to think critically and make data-driven decisions. The Director of Customer Success must be able to balance short-term goals with long-term objectives, and continuously strive to improve the customer experience.

About Director Of Customer Success Resume

A Director of Customer Success resume should highlight the candidate's experience in managing customer success teams, developing and implementing customer success strategies, and driving customer satisfaction and retention. The resume should also emphasize the candidate's leadership skills, as well as their ability to build and maintain strong relationships with clients. It is important to include specific examples of how the candidate has contributed to the success of previous employers, such as increasing customer retention rates or improving customer satisfaction scores.

In addition to experience, a Director of Customer Success resume should also highlight the candidate's education and certifications, as well as any relevant skills or knowledge. This may include experience with customer relationship management (CRM) software, data analysis tools, or project management methodologies. The resume should be tailored to the specific job opening, with a focus on the skills and experience that are most relevant to the position.

Introduction to Director Of Customer Success Resume Skills

The Director of Customer Success resume skills section should include a range of competencies that are essential for success in this role. These may include leadership and management skills, as well as expertise in customer relationship management (CRM) software, data analysis, and project management. The skills section should also highlight the candidate's ability to communicate effectively with clients and team members, as well as their strategic thinking and problem-solving abilities.

In addition to technical skills, the Director of Customer Success resume should also highlight soft skills such as empathy, adaptability, and emotional intelligence. These skills are critical for building strong relationships with clients and managing a diverse team of customer success professionals. The skills section should be concise and focused, with a clear emphasis on the candidate's strengths and areas of expertise.
